The webinar provides a summary of a research project/case study related to the analysis of contiguous piled retaining walls using limit equilibrium method and finite element method 2D & 3D. The selected geometry, construction sequence and soil conditions are based on a 4.0m deep excavation required for a rainwater attenuation tank at Birmingham New Street Station Redevelopment Project. The tank is formed of contiguous piled retaining walls which act as cantilevered during the excavation works required to construct the base and roof reinforced concrete slabs.
